import { LightningElement, track } from 'lwc'; | |
export default class SimpleCalculator extends LightningElement { | |
@track firstNumber; | |
@track secondNumber; | |
@track currentResult; | |
@track operatorUsed; | |
/** | |
* This method will be called when either first number or second number is changed | |
* Accordingly it will set the firstNumber or secondNumber property in javascript | |
* @author Manish Choudhari | |
* @param {} event | |
*/ | |
onNumberChange(event) { | |
//Getting input field name | |
const inputFieldName = event.target.name; | |
if (inputFieldName === "firstName") { | |
//value of first number has changed, modifying the property value | |
this.firstNumber = event.target.value; | |
} else if(inputFieldName === "secondName") { | |
//value of second number has changed, modifying the property value | |
this.secondNumber = event.target.value; | |
} | |
} | |
/** | |
* This method will be called when add button is clicked | |
* @author Manish Choudhari | |
*/ | |
onAdd() { | |
this.currentResult = parseInt(this.firstNumber) + parseInt(this.secondNumber); | |
this.operatorUsed = '+'; | |
//Check if both numbers are okay and operable | |
} | |
/** | |
* This method will be called when subtract button is clicked | |
* @author Manish Choudhari | |
*/ | |
onSub() { | |
this.currentResult = parseInt(this.firstNumber) - parseInt(this.secondNumber); | |
this.operatorUsed = '-'; | |
//Check if both numbers are okay and operable | |
} | |
/** | |
* This method will be called when multiply button is clicked | |
* @author Manish Choudhari | |
*/ | |
onMultiply() { | |
this.currentResult = parseInt(this.firstNumber) * parseInt(this.secondNumber); | |
this.operatorUsed = '*'; | |
//Check if both numbers are okay and operable | |
} | |
/** | |
* This method will be called when divide button is clicked | |
* @author Manish Choudhari | |
*/ | |
onDivide() { | |
this.currentResult = parseInt(this.firstNumber) / parseInt(this.secondNumber); | |
this.operatorUsed = '%'; | |
//Check if both numbers are okay and operable | |
} | |
/** | |
* Property getter | |
* This method will automatically be automatically called when currentResult value | |
* is changed. This getter method can be easily accessed in template using {result} | |
* @author Manish Choudhari | |
*/ | |
get result() { | |
if(this.currentResult === 0 || this.currentResult){ | |
return `Result of ${this.firstNumber} ${this.operatorUsed} ${this.secondNumber} is ${this.currentResult}`; | |
} else{ | |
return ''; | |
} | |
} | |
} |
